Question:This is what www.ancestry.com has to say about the name,
Puleo
Italian (Sicilian): variant of Puleio, from Sicilian puleiu, puleu ‘fleabane’ (Mentha pulegium), a plant of the mint family, perhaps applied as an occupational name for a herbalist or seller of herbs.
Dictionary of American Family
